What These Area Codes Reveal About the Calls

Area codes can serve as initial indicators of call origin, yet they offer limited certainty about intent or destination due to number portability and spoofing.

How to Verify Caller Legitimacy and Spot Red Flags

Verifying caller legitimacy relies on a structured, evidence-based approach that weighs verifiable signals over assumptions. In evaluating Unsolicited Calls, practitioners favor objective data such as caller verification mechanisms, call-origin indicators, and reproducible patterns. Red flags include urgency, requests for personal data, external links, suspicious caller behavior, and inconsistent metadata, prompting independent corroboration before engagement.

Practical Steps to Protect Yourself From Unfamiliar Numbers

Unfamiliar numbers pose a persistent risk to personal security and privacy, and a disciplined, evidence-based approach helps reduce exposure.

The recommended steps emphasize privacy best practices and call screening, enabling selective engagement.

Verify unknown numbers with trusted databases, enable features that block suspected spam, and record patterns over time.
